## Tile Cache Layer — On-call Notes

The Mapwright tile-rendering cache sits between the renderer fleet and the vector store. Each tile is keyed by zoom/x/y plus style hash; entries expire after six hours. If cache hit rate drops below 85%, check that the warming job completed overnight before restarting anything. Evictions are logged to the ops channel. To inspect cache metadata directly, connect to the metadata database using the connection string below.

database URL for hawip-kagap: redis://rusok_svc:bMCaqek7MRWIOJ@db-8501.zarqeltech.corp:5432/sileth

Subject: Raffle drums coming your way

Hi dispatch,

Heads-up for the receiving side at Pennygate Hall: two raffle drums for the Orvel & Sons staff party are being sent over tomorrow around noon. They're bulky but light — please don't stack anything on them, the crank handles bend easily. Tickets are already inside, so keep the lids taped shut. When the courier arrives, do the following.

dispatch memo: the sorius tamius courier leaves the praeth ledger at gate 4873 under passcode 928014

**Onboarding: Password Reset Revamp (Lanternfish)**

Welcome aboard! We just overhauled the reset flow in Lanternfish — tokens now expire in 15 minutes and the old email template is gone. When testing resets in the sandbox, you'll hit the internal token service directly. Use the sandbox key below to authenticate your test calls:

API key for bajog-fajof: qvz15-mFZbiTU7YgMs9d3

Ticket #2218 — Per-tenant rate quotas not enforced on burst

Welcome aboard. The Fenwick gateway applies per-tenant quotas, but bursts above 2x the limit slip through because the token bucket refills on a stale clock. Fix is to read the monotonic clock inside the quota middleware, not at request ingress. Repro steps are in the attached script. The fix landed in the build referenced below.

build token for tawif-bahip: htk31_68bba16e1afabfef4ecc69408c06f16